General annotation (Comments)
| Function | Catalyzes the conversion of the cyclic tetrahydrodipicolinate (THDP) into the acyclic N-succinyl-L-2-amino-6-oxopimelate using succinyl-CoA By similarity. HAMAP-Rule MF_02122 |
| Catalytic activity | Succinyl-CoA + (S)-2,3,4,5-tetrahydropyridine-2,6-dicarboxylate + H2O = CoA + N-succinyl-L-2-amino-6-oxoheptanedioate. HAMAP-Rule MF_02122 |
| Pathway | Amino-acid biosynthesis; L-lysine biosynthesis via DAP pathway; LL-2,6-diaminopimelate from (S)-tetrahydrodipicolinate (succinylase route): step 1/3. HAMAP-Rule MF_02122 |
| Subunit structure | Homotrimer By similarity. HAMAP-Rule MF_02122 |
| Subcellular location | Cytoplasm By similarity HAMAP-Rule MF_02122. |
| Sequence similarities | Belongs to the type 2 tetrahydrodipicolinate N-succinyltransferase family. HAMAP-Rule MF_02122 |
